We stayed at this campground last night and were impressed for a few reasons. First of all, the owner was very nice and helpful! Second, the sites are spaced apart really nicely. About 40 feet between each RV, sometimes more (I think we were in the south part of the campground, site 306). Yes, some sites are back to back like the one we stayed in, but we prefer that over being squished side to side. Our RV is 37 feet long and we are towing a CRV. The CRV parked next to the RV. The RV fit in the site perfectly! The laundry facilities were immaculate, and the grounds appear to be kept up really well. Also, the Wi-Fi was better than any campground we had stayed at in the past 4000 miles of our journey around the west half of the USA. Also, it was about $5 to $10 less than most other campgrounds.

Yes, there is noise from the freeway, but we actually like that since our boys tend to be a little noisy. It masks the sounds they may make, and our AC units drown out any freeway sounds while inside the RV. I laugh at anyone who complains about freeway noise when they knowingly book a campground that is near the freeway.

The ONLY two good things about this campground were the cleanliness of the washrooms and the WiFi signal. The sites are WAY to short for any rig over 30 feet, because they seem to want to have the site behind you full as well???? All the sites are back to back, so everyone gets to look at the "utilities" (fancy word for sewer hose) there are no individual fire pits, thou you likely would not sit outside much anyway because the noise from the INTERSTATE is deafening! You could throw a stone and hit a semi on the I29 RIGHT beside you! I agree with the power 'situation' (insert scam here!) All the sites are the same... If you had to self register consider yourself lucky, because the lady in the office has not a clue how to run an office. She put us into a site that was already occupied and it appeared the task of moving us to any one of, oh say, TWENTY vacant spots, was WAY beyond her mental capabilities.... The sites are indeed all level, black top, very hot for sure but then with the noise out there who would sit outside anyway! There are many many many contract workers in the campground, they have many many vehicles and "toys" in and overflowing from their sites... Consequently, they are parked everywhere, making the task of getting around them to leave a near impossibility. There are better places to stay within a 10 minute drive. There are NO grocery or other conveniences close by so make sure you stop before you go in if you do decide to stay. WOULD NEVER STAY HERE AGAIN!
